  • Patent number: 4213955
    Abstract: The invention relates to a computerized process and apparatus for automatically regulating the power, feed rate and electrode position of hollow or solid electrodes in submerged arc electric furnaces used for the production of quality-controlled metallurgical products such as calcium carbide.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: November 23, 1977
    Date of Patent: July 22, 1980
    Assignee: Union Carbide Corporation
    Inventors: Ralph A. Casciani, Wilmer L. Wilbern, William E. Mangan, Paul D. Franson
